Causes of IBC Error A07 in Anmore
Common causes of error A07 on IBC systems in Anmore include pump failure, air lock, closed isolation valve, strainer blocked. Safety Reminder
If you smell gas, suspect carbon monoxide or believe there is an immediate danger, leave the property and contact emergency services or the appropriate gas emergency authority. Do not remain inside — exit the building immediately and call for help from outside.
